Why silk? Well, it’s not just about looking fancy. Real mulberry silk (the gold standard) is naturally temperature-regulating, hypoallergenic, and gentle on skin and hair. According to a 2023 textile study, over 68% of users reported less hair frizz and improved skin hydration after switching to silk sleepwear. That’s science-backed glam, people.
But here’s the real tea: not all silk robes are created equal. The magic lies in the cut. Traditional robes often drown petite frames or lack structure. Today’s best designs use tailored seams, belted waists, and asymmetrical hems to create sleek, body-conscious shapes. Think of it like the little black dress—but for your robe collection.
To help you navigate the options, I’ve broken down top styles based on fit, fabric quality, and versatility:
| Style | h>Fabric (Momme Weight) h>Best For h>Average Price
|---|
| Tailored Wrap | h>19-22 momme h>Daily wear, layering h>$120–$180
| Oversized Kimono | h>16–19 momme h>Casual lounging h>$90–$150
| Slip Dress Robe | h>22+ momme h>Luxury gifting h>$180–$250
| Belted Midi | h>19–22 momme h> Petite frames h>$130–$200
As you can see, higher momme (that’s the weight unit for silk) usually means more durability and richness. If you want something that lasts years, aim for 19+ momme. But if you're new to silk, start with a classic silk robe in the 16–19 range—it’s softer on the wallet and still feels divine.
